He laid emphasis on putting sustained pressure on Myanmar so that the authorities of the country take required steps to find a sustainable solution at the earliest. Talking to UNB, a diplomatic source said the UNSC will discuss Myanmar issues during the second half of Monday and the Rohingya issue will feature prominently in the discussion. Foreign Minister AH Mahmood Ali will visit Myanmar on August 8 to see conditions for safe return of the Rohingyas, including their safety and livelihood facilities, an official told UNB.
